Smile Hello from Southern Utah

I just picked up a 2000 1.8T silver with black interior about 3 weeks ago, my first VW of any kind. I love this car I've put almost 4K miles on it.
I bought the car this way

The list of upgrades
Zoom high performance kevlar clutch
Neuspeed super chip
Neuspeed short shift kit
Neuspeed Turbo inlet tube
High performance inner cooler, replumbed from inner cooler to the turbo using 2 3/4 in. pipe
3 in. downtube from the turbo housing to the cat, high flow exhaust.
Neuspeed cold air intake
High flow cat
New map sensor
2 in. lowering progresive springs by Neuspeed
Bilstine shocks
The forums have been very helpful. Thanks
